Description

Origin: Szechuan
Brew: Pale copper
Flavor: Delicate to the plate with crisp, toasty flavors

Royal Buckwheat is popular in Southeast Asia and Japan where it’s called jiao mai cha in Chinese and soba cha in Japanese. This caffeine-free tisane is made by roasting the triangular-shaped seeds of the buckwheat plant, which is one of the most nutritious grains. The best part, despite its name, is that it’s gluten-free! Recent studies have shown that buckwheat contains rutin, a powerful antioxidizing component that may aid in reducing high blood pressure.
